The Communication Technologies and Engineering Division (CTED) represents the disciplines of communications, networking, and PNT (Position, Navigation, and Timing) in support of space missions, along with their enabling technologies. In our domain, CTED projects comprise all aspects, from architectures to prototypes to implementation, theoretical to hands-on.  Our engineers work directly with corporate and U.S. Government customers to ensure robust and resilient communications. 

The Communications and Signal Analysis Department (CSAD) performs analysis, modeling and simulation of radio/optical communication and signal collection systems. We support a multitude of space and intelligence customers in the prototyping, development, integration and testing of new capabilities ranging from new waveforms to new systems.  We currently have an opportunity within CSAD for a Senior Optical Communications Engineer as an Engineering Specialist or Senior Engineering Specialist, as detailed below.
